A PARENT, baby and toddler group is set to be launched after volunteers landed a £46,000 grant.

Charity East Thirsk Community Association said the People’s Health Trust funds would enable it to create a group to promote play and learning through fun activities involving music, painting, crafts.

The group hopes to boost parents and carers' confidence, health and wellbeing, while learning skills such as arts and crafts and cooking and having fun.

Sessions, costing £2 per family, will be held from next month during school term time on Tuesdays, Wednesdays and Thursdays, from 1.15pm to 3pm at East Thirsk Community Hall, Hambleton Place, Thirsk.

The entry price includes refreshments and healthy snacks.

Chair of East Thirsk Community Association and councillor Cynthia Hesmondhalgh said the group would also provide an opportunity to meet new people, make new friendships and try activities.

She said: “This is a very exciting time for East Thirsk Community Association and its hall.

"We have been given the opportunity to provide a much-needed group in the local area, creating a stimulating and caring environment for parent and carers and their children.

"We are working closely with other organisations in the local area including the local primary school to ensure the group is a great success and we have a fantastic team including a project co-ordinator and play leader eagerly waiting to officially open the group in September.”
